Most college students’ worst fear is getting to their target graduation semester and being told they can’t graduate on time. We’ve gathered some tips on how to avoid this mishap.
Visit your advisor often.
You may be tired of hearing this, but it helps. Checking in with your advisor never hurts. It’s their job to help you graduate. It can also help put a face to a name. Let’s face it, your advisor could have any number of students to look after. Go set that appointment!
